The Park Slope Civic Council will host a walk along Fourth Avenue to discuss how prospective changes could possibly affect commuters. The walk will be on Saturday, Nov. 6 at 9:30 a.m. under the subway underpass on Ninth Street and Fourth Avenue. In the event of rain, it will be rescheduled at 2:30 p.m. on Nov. 7.

According to the Park Slope Civic Council, guest speakers at this event will include Community Board 6 District Manager Craig Hammerman, Park Slope Neighbors founder Eric McClure, and the president of the Park Slope Civic Council. Come discuss how construction is affecting the neighborhood and address the possibility of a community garden on Fourth Avenue.
